Transaction 06b71106bbb8d05e9f6ff48dfdd2fcf7dbd02f797a004983320576cab18a3317

1 Input
2 Outputs
  • 06b71106bbb8d05e9f6ff48dfdd2fcf7dbd02f797a004983320576cab18a3317:0
  • value  144207167
    address  38ugEKvED9vnG76VmLdmT8PEoYkhj38eFD
  • 06b71106bbb8d05e9f6ff48dfdd2fcf7dbd02f797a004983320576cab18a3317:1
  • value  855782833
    address  33d963jYNnE4SR4mUvVVtusjHibRqiWEhy